快递app开发源代码怎么写

发布时间:2023-10-21 11:38:49 作者: 来源: 浏览量(345) 点赞(286)
摘要: 快递app开发源代码怎么写 近年来,随着电子商务的迅猛发展,快递行业成为了一个蓬勃发展且充满机遇的领域。为了更好地满足人们日益增长的快递需求,许多企业开始开发自己的快递app,以提供更便捷、高效的快递服务。那么,快递app的开发源代码应该如何编写呢?本文将为您详细介绍。 首先,快递app的开发

快递app开发源代码怎么写

近年来,随着电子商务的迅猛发展,快递行业成为了一个蓬勃发展且充满机遇的领域。为了更好地满足人们日益增长的快递需求,许多企业开始开发自己的快递app,以提供更便捷、高效的快递服务。那么,快递app的开发源代码应该如何编写呢?本文将为您详细介绍。

首先,快递app的开发离不开合适的编程语言和技术框架。常用的编程语言包括Java、Swift、Kotlin等,而技术框架可以选择React Native、Flutter、Ionic等。根据团队的实际情况和开发需求,选择合适的编程语言和技术框架非常重要,可以提高开发效率和用户体验。

在编码阶段,我们需要根据app的功能需求进行模块划分和代码设计。快递app通常包括以下几个核心功能:用户注册登录、快递下单、订单跟踪、快递员管理等。我们可以将这些功能分别划分为不同的模块,并在代码中建立相应的文件和类。

对于用户注册登录功能,我们可以使用数据库来存储用户信息,包括用户名、密码、联系方式等。在代码中,我们需要编写用户输入验证的逻辑,确保用户信息的合法性。同时,还需要设计友好的用户界面,提供良好的交互体验。

快递下单功能是快递app的核心之一,它需要实现用户选择寄件地址、收件地址、填写快递信息等操作。在代码中,我们可以通过调用定位服务获取用户当前位置,并提供关键字搜索功能,帮助用户快速选择地址。此外,还需要与第三方支付平台进行接口对接,以实现在线支付功能。

订单跟踪功能可以让用户实时了解自己的快递状态。为了实现这一功能,我们可以在代码中调用第三方快递查询接口,将快递信息展示给用户。另外,还可以结合推送技术,在快递状态发生变化时及时通知用户。

快递员管理是为了更好地协调快递配送过程。在代码中,我们可以为快递员提供专门的登录界面和操作界面,方便他们接收任务、查看路线、上传签收信息等。同时,还可以利用地图服务,为快递员提供导航功能,帮助他们更快速地完成配送任务。

除了核心功能外,还可以根据实际需求添加其他辅助功能,如客服在线咨询、用户评价反馈等。通过这些功能的完善,可以提高用户黏性和满意度,提升快递app的市场竞争力。

此外,在代码编写过程中,我们还需要考虑一些常见的安全问题和性能优化。例如,用户数据的加密存储、接口的权限验证、网络请求的优化等。在测试阶段,我们需要对开发的app进行全面的功能测试和性能测试,确保其在各种使用场景下都能正常运行。

总结起来,快递app的开发源代码需要根据功能需求进行模块划分和代码设计,并选择合适的编程语言和技术框架。具体实现时,需要考虑用户注册登录、快递下单、订单跟踪、快递员管理等核心功能,同时也可以添加其他辅助功能。在编写代码时,我们还需关注安全问题和性能优化,确保app的稳定性和用户体验。相信通过合理的设计和努力的开发,您的快递app一定能够为用户提供更便捷、高效的快递服务。

感兴趣吗?

欢迎联系我们,我们愿意为您解答任何有关网站疑难问题!

您身边的【软件定制专家】

搜索千万次不如咨询一次

主营项目:网站建设,手机APP,微信公众号,小程序开发,版权登记,SEO优化等

立即咨询 18616592823